Hi, been lurking behind forum walls for a while reading all sorts of posts (specially ones regarding the P8Z68-V Pro haha).

Anyway, would love some help with the P8Z68-V Pro board and a good cpu cooler, as i have found that some coolers (or what people have stated) will block a ram slot or two which i'm in need of all the four =p.

For ram i have gone with G.Skill Ripjaws-X (2X2GB) 1600, but i'm also in the process of getting an additional 2X4GB sticks as well.
Some additional info: Will be installing a i7 2600K and overclocking in the NZXT Phantom case.

So far i'm thinking about one of these:
Arctic Cooling Freezer 13 - 85W
Fan on high, 14.5°C

Silver Arrow - 85W
Fan on high, 9.7°C

Coolermaster Hyper 212 Plus - 85W
Fan on high, 10.9°C

Xigmatek SD128264 Aegir - 125W
Fan on high, 11.0°C

Corsair H60 Liquid High Performance CPU Cooler - ?
Fan on ?, i5 OC'd to 4.5Ghz, 66°C

Would love to know if anyone who has the same motherboard has one of these cpu coolers (or better) with still the availability of all 4 ram slots =].

Arctic Freezer Pro 13 here, same board, have high heatsink memory (vengeance blue 2x4GB) and the first slot is clear by about 5mm.
http://www.overclockers.co.uk/showproduct.php?prodid=HS-040-AR

Temps are good too, OC'd 2600k sits at about 28c idle, and 45-50c under load (gaming not stress test temps).

I THINK I have some pics of my setup on my phone, if they'd be any use to you. One of the reasons I went for the P8Z68 was the clearance between the CPU socket and the first ram slot.

Of course any of the water cooling kits will also fit fine...
